TRANSITION CTR is a public High school located in FORT WORTH, TEXAS, operated by the FORT WORTH ISD school district. It serves grades 12–12.

Key statistics: 116 students enrolled; a 15.4:1 student-to-teacher ratio.

The school is classified as City: Large by the NCES locale classification system.
